Is malignant melanoma hereditary? Melanoma is one of the four types of malignant skin tumors, or skin cancers. Patients with melanoma are very worried that their condition will be passed on to the next generation and have a bad impact on their children. Studies have found that for every patient with skin melanoma, there are often such cases one after another, especially when encountering some patients with a family history of skin melanoma. So is melanoma hereditary?

Nine percent of the patients, or 385 people, had multiple melanomas. They were more likely to have a family history of the disease or to have dysplastic moles, which can develop into precancerous changes. The researchers note that dysplastic moles occur in 5 to 10 percent of the general population.

Twenty percent of patients with multiple melanomas had a family history of melanoma, compared with only 12 percent of patients with a single melanoma. Thirty-nine percent of patients with multiple melanomas had a history of dysplastic skin moles, compared with only 18 percent of patients with a single melanoma.

About 11% of patients with single melanoma will develop a second melanoma within 5 years of onset. Especially for those patients with single melanoma who have a family history of melanoma, the chance of developing a second melanoma is very high, about 20%.
